Pollution-Associated Liver Disease with Sex-Specific Effects Linked to Persistent Legacy Insecticide, Chlordane

(Beyond Pesticides, October 4, 2023) A study published in Food and Chemical Toxicology finds acute exposure to chlordane, an organochlorine insecticide, results in decreased lipid (fat) levels, altered anti-oxidant capacity, and increased testosterone levels (pro-androgenic) in male mice, while increasing liver enzyme activation and reducing regulation of both liver identity and function in females. These findings indicate that chlordane induces toxicant-associated steatosis (fat retention) liver disease (TASLD) with underlying, sex-specific, endocrine, and metabolic effects. It is well-known that traces of legacy (past-use) pesticides, like organochlorine pesticides (OCPs), remain in the environment for decades—possibly centuries, post-final application, as OCPs have greater chemical stability and gradual attenuation. However, these chemicals have profound adverse impacts on human health, especially on the endocrine system. Obesity, insulin resistance, type 2 diabetes, and elevated liver enzymes resulting from endocrine disruption contribute to liver diseases and can lead to liver cirrhosis. Although some, but not all, manufacturing and use of specific OCPs have declined in the U.S., OCPs remain a global issue, as much of the developing world still report usage. Ocean Health: Environmental Pollutants Threaten Humpback Whale Reproduction and Offspring

(Beyond Pesticides, December 6, 2022) Persistent organic pollutants (POPs)—including banned pesticides—present a health risk to humpback whales (Megaptera novaeangliae), according to a study published in Environmental Pollution. Regarding female humpback whales, levels of POPs in blubber are higher in juveniles and subadults than in adults, primarily from the transference of contaminants from the mother to her calf.  Organochlorine compounds (OCs), such as organochlorine pesticides (OCPs) and polychlorinated biphenyls (PCBs), are well-known persistent organic pollutants. The international Stockholm Convention treaty (signed by 152 countries, but not the U.S.) banned these primary pollutants of concern (UNEP, 2009) in 2001 (taking effect in 2004) because of their persistence, toxicity, and adverse effects on environmental and biological health. These pollutants have a global distribution, with evaporation and precipitation facilitating long-range atmospheric transport, deposition, and bioaccumulation of hazardous chemicals in the environment. However, these chemicals can remain in the environment for decades and interact with various current-use pesticides, including organophosphates, neonicotinoids, and pyrethroids. Although various studies demonstrate the volatile, toxic nature of POPs, much less research evaluates the impact POPs have on maternal offloading or transfer of contaminates to offspring and respective health consequences. Washington DC Sues for Damages from Historical Pesticide Contamination, as Threats Persist

(Beyond Pesticides, October 18, 2022) Washington, D.C. Attorney General (AG) Karl Racine is suing chemical manufacturer Velsicol to recover damages caused by the company’s production and promotion of the insecticide chlordane despite full knowledge of the extreme hazards posed by the pesticide. Over 30 years after it was banned, chlordane is still contaminating homes, schools, yards, private wells and waterways throughout the United States, including DC’s Anacostia and Potomac rivers. While the District’s focus on restitution and remediation for this highly hazardous, long-lived insecticide is laudable, many advocates say the city is not doing enough to stop pesticide contamination currently entering the city’s waterways. Despite passage of a strong pesticide bill in 2016 limiting toxic pesticide use on schools, child occupied facilities, and within 75ft of a waterbody, D.C. Department of Energy and Environment (DDOE) director Tommy Wells has failed to update regulations and enforce the law. Chlordane is an organochlorine insecticide, of the same class as DDT, and was likewise discussed extensively in Rachel Carson’s Silent Spring. Banned Pesticides Associated with Endometriosis

(Beyond Pesticides, December 1, 2021) Women exposed to metabolites of the banned insecticide chlordane are over three times more likely to develop endometriosis, finds research published in the journal Environment International. The study is the latest to find links between persistent organic pollutants (POPs), still lingering in our environment and in our bodies, and chronic disease. According to an economic analysis conducted in 2016, exposure to endocrine (hormone) disrupting chemicals, often implicated in considerable damage to the body’s reproductive system, results in billions of dollars of health care costs from female reproductive disorders. Researchers set out to integrate two methodologies into their evaluation, combining analysis of POP biomarkers in blood with an analysis of biomarkers in that body that correspond with cell functioning, inflammation, and stress. A total of 87 women were enrolled in the study, half of whom had deep endometriosis, a quarter of whom also had the disease and sought surgical intervention, and a remaining quarter without reproductive concerns acted as a control. Twenty polychlorinated biphenyls (PCBs) and 30 organochlorine pesticide compounds were analyzed, as were various biomarkers and inflammatory cytokines. Autistic Behavior Enhanced by Two Hormone Disrupting Chemicals

(Beyond Pesticides, March 21, 2014) Banned pesticides and flame retardants may be the cause of higher autistic behaviors for children who were exposed in utero, according to new research published last week in the journal Environmental Health Perspectives. Previous research has demonstrated that organochlorine chemicals are linked to learning problems, such as attention-deficit hyperactivity disorder (ADHD), especially in boys. This research is one of the first studies to evaluate their contribution to autistic behaviors. According to the study, Gestational Exposure to Endocrine-Disrupting Chemicals and Reciprocal Social, Repetitive, and Stereotypic Behaviors in 4- and 5-Year Old Children, children who were exposed to higher levels of brominated flame retardant PBDE-28 and trans-nonachlor, a component of the banned pesticide chlordane, scored higher in terms of autistic behavioral patterns as ranked by their mothers. In the study, researchers conducted a case-cohort study recruiting 175 pregnant women from seven prenatal clinics within the greater Cincinnati, Ohio region who provided urine and blood samples during pregnancy to measure the concentration of endocrine disrupting chemicals. On average, pregnant women had 44 suspected hormone disrupting chemicals. Banned Pesticides Found in Connecticut Wells

(Beyond Pesticides, July 9, 2012) Health officials in Connecticut are telling residents who drink from private wells to test their water for the banned pesticides chlordane and dieldrin, after a study from the town of Stamford, CT found at least one of the toxic chemicals in 195 out of 628 wells tested. Over half of the wells that tested positive for one of the pesticides were found to contain concentrations at levels above what the U.S Environmental Protection Agency (EPA) considers acceptable. Both of these chemicals, discussed at length in Rachael Carson’s seminal book Silent Spring, were widely used throughout the country before their ban in the late 1980s. Since then, these chemicals have revealed themselves to be pervasive in our environment. In 2007, Beyond Pesticides wrote on the discovery of chlordane on the grounds of a New Jersey middle school at levels above EPA limits. In 2009, the U.S Housing and Urban Development (HUD) and EPA conducted a survey that found chlordane in 64% of U.S households sampled. In 2010, we reported on the occurrence of these two historic-use chemicals in what are considered “pristine” National Parks. Study Links Pesticide Exposure to Non-Hodgkin’s Lymphoma

(Beyond Pesticides, November 15, 2011) Research published in the online edition of Environmental Health Perspectives finds that exposure to certain pesticides elevates the risk of non-Hodgkin’s Lymphoma (NHL). The study, “A Prospective Study of Organochlorines in Adipose Tissue and Risk of non-Hodgkin’s Lymphoma,” finds a positive correlation between levels of the organochlorine pesticides DDT, cis-nonachlor, chlordane, and their breakdown products in human fat tissue and the often deadly form of cancer. The researchers from the Danish Cancer Society’s Institute of Cancer Epidemiology conducted a case-cohort study using a prospective Danish cohort of 57,053 persons enrolled between 1993 and 1997. Within the cohort they identified 256 persons diagnosed with NHL in the population-based nationwide Danish Cancer Registry and randomly selected 256 sub-cohort persons. The research team measured concentrations of eight pesticides and ten polychlorinated biphenyl congeners (PCBs) in fat tissue collected upon enrollment. The results indicate a higher risk of NHL in association with higher fat tissue levels of DDT, cis-nonachlor and oxychlordane, but shows no association with PCBs. New Research Links Pesticides to Cardiovascular Disease

(Beyond Pesticides, October 14, 2011) Researchers at Uppsala University in Sweden have found that environmental toxicants such as dioxins, PCBs, and pesticides can pose a risk for cardiovascular disease. The results of the study, entitled “Circulating Levels of Persistent Organic Pollutants (POPs) and Carotid Atherosclerosis in the Elderly,” show a link between exposure to persistent organic pollutants (POPs), including several organochlorine pesticides, and the development of atherosclerosis, which can lead to heart disease. The study will be published in the journal Environmental Health Perspectives, and a version of it is available online ahead of print. Cardiovascular diseases, including heart attacks and strokes, are the most common cause of death in industrialized countries, and the most important underlying cause of these diseases is atherosclerosis. Unbalanced blood fats, diabetes, smoking, and high blood pressure are traditionally recognized risk factors for atherosclerosis. Previous studies have also reported possible links between cardiovascular disease and high levels of persistent (long-lived and hard-to-degrade) organic environmental toxicants, such as dioxins, polychlorinated biphenyls (PCBs), and pesticides. These compounds are fat-soluble and can therefore accumulate in vessel walls. However, no earlier studies have investigated possible links between exposure to these compounds and atherosclerosis. Studies Find “Pristine” National Parks Tainted by Pesticides

(Beyond Pesticides, June 25, 2010) Two new studies published in the journal Environmental Science and Technology confirm that the majority of toxic contamination threatening national parks originates from agricultural pesticides and industrial operations. In one study an international group of scientists conducted research from 2003-2005 and detected elevated concentrations of various dangerous pesticides in all eight of the national parks and preserves. The other study collected samples of air, water, snow, sediment, lichens, conifer needles, and fish at remote alpine, subarctic, and arctic sites. Researchers found that these samples contained four current-use pesticides including dacthal (DCPA), chlorpyrifos, endosulfans, and y-hexachlorocyclohexane (HGH) as well as four historic-use pesticides including dieldrin, a-HCH, chlordanes, and hexachlorobenzene (HCB). Pesticide concentrations in snow are highest in Sequoia, Kings Canyon, Rocky Mountain and Glacier National Parks. Concentrations in vegetation are mostly dominated by endosulfan and dacthal, and are highest in Yosemite, Kings Canyon, Glacier, and Great Sand Dunes National Park and Preserve. Fish samples also show elevated concentrations of dieldrin and DDT (one of the first pesticides to be banned in 1972 because of Rachel Carson’s Silent Spring). Study Finds that Pesticides Linger in Homes

(Beyond Pesticides, June 17, 2009) A new study finds that toxic pesticides, including those already banned, persist in homes. The study’s results indicate that most floors in occupied homes in the U.S. have measurable levels of insecticides that serve as sources of exposure to home dwellers. These persistent residues continue to expose people, especially vulnerable children, to the health risks associated with these chemicals. Published in Environmental Science and Technology, the study, entitled “American Healthy Homes Survey: A National Study of Residential Pesticides Measured from Floor Wipes,” was conducted as a collaboration between the U.S. Environmental Protection Agency (EPA) and the U.S. Department of Housing and Urban Development. Five hundred randomly selected homes were sampled using alcohol wipes to collect dust from hard surface floors, mostly kitchen floor surfaces. The swipes were analyzed for 24 currently and previously use residential insecticides in the organochlorine, organophosphate, pyrethroid and phenylpyrazole classes, and the insecticide synergist piperonyl butoxide. Researchers found that currently used pyrethroid pesticides were, not surprisingly, at the highest levels with varied concentrations. Study Shows Increased Diabetes Risk from Pesticide Exposure

(Beyond Pesticides, June 6, 2008) A recent study by the National Institutes of Health (NIH), including the National Institute of Environmental Health Sciences (NIEHS) and the National Cancer Institute (NCI), finds pesticide applicators with regular exposure to pesticides to be at a greater risk of type-2 diabetes. Published in the American Journal of Epidemiology (DOI: 10.1093/aje/kwn028), the study shows specific pesticides produce between a 20 and 200 percent increase in risk. Researchers looked at data from 31,787 pesticide applicators in North Carolina and Iowa over a period of five years. Organochlorine Exposure Associated with Non-Hodgkin Lymphoma

(Beyond Pesticides, December 17, 2007) People exposed to banned organochlorine pesticides and other toxic chemicals that persist in the environment are more likely to develop non-Hodgkin lymphoma (NHL), according to new research funded by the British Columbia Cancer Agency. The study, “Organochlorines and risk of non-Hodgkin lymphoma”, was published in the International Journal of Cancer on December 15, 2007 and is so far the largest to examine organochlorines in plasma and their link to illness. The researchers measured the levels of pesticides or pesticide metabolites and congeners of polychlorinated biphenyls (PCBs) in the blood of 880 British Columbians, half with NHL and the other half control subjects. Several pesticide analytes and a number of congeners showed a significant association with NHL. Pesticides Found on School Grounds

(Beyond Pesticides, July 2, 2007) Dangerous pesticides have been found in soil samples taken from the grounds of the West Brook Middle School in Paramus, New Jersey. The concentrations found exceed state safety standards and concerns are being raised over why the school took no action once it knew about the contaminants. One of the chemicals found is chlordane. Chlordane is an organochlorine classified by the EPA as a Group B2, probable human carcinogen and is also associated with adverse neurological and gastrointestinal effects. Studies also report an association between chlordane exposure and non-Hodgkins’s lymphoma. Chlordane was registered in the U.S. in 1948 and was used as a pesticide on agricultural crops and gardens until 1978 when its registered uses on food crops and other above ground uses were cancelled. In 1988, all uses of chlordane were cancelled. This pesticide however, is persistent in soil and the environment and has been found in air samples, fish tissue, and recent studies have linked organochlorines like chlordane to breast cancer. The Record, a New Jersey newspaper, commissioned the tests to be carried out by Aqua Pro-Tech Laboratories, which revealed that chlordane at 17 parts per billion were on the school’s soccer field. Study Links Breast Cancer with Pesticides

(Beyond Pesticides, January 30, 2007) Breast cancer groups across the country have a new issue to add to the repertoire of risk factors: Pesticide use. A study published online in the American Journal of Epidemiology has found a strong link between residential pesticide use and breast cancer risk in women. Responding to the study, Susan Teitelbaum, Ph.D., assistant professor in the department of community medicine at the Mount Sinai School of Medicine in New York, says the options are simple”” “Stop using pesticides.” The study, published December 13, is the first to examine the relation between breast cancer and pesticides through self-reported residential pesticide use. Using women from New York, the study looks not at one or two incidents of pesticide contact, but at the impact of lifelong pesticide use in the home, lawn and garden. Using a sample of 1,508 women who were diagnosed with breast cancer between 1996 and 1997, the study compares these women to 1,556 control subjects who were randomly selected. The results show that those women whose blood samples had higher levels of organochlorines are at an increased risk of breast cancer.
